Do you have COPD?
At ProbarE in Lund and Stockholm, an international study is underway to evaluate a new drug under development that will be given as a supplement to regular COPD medication.
In order to be able to participate in the study, it is required, among other things:
- that you are over 40 years old
- that you have had COPD for at least a year
- that you are a smoker or have been a smoker for at least 10 years
- that you have had a worsening of your COPD at least twice during a 12-month period in the last two years and have been hospitalized or had to be treated with antibiotics or cortisone.
The study includes 28 visits to the clinic over approximately 52 weeks. All participants must undergo health checks, ECGs and samples. All study-related examinations, samples and medicines are free of charge. Reimbursement is paid for travel to and from the clinic.
